This glossary defines commonly used terms in carbamazepine injury cases, including adverse drug events, Stevens-Johnson syndrome, and product liability concepts. Understanding these terms helps you participate in your case and communicate clearly with your legal team.
Stevens-Johnson syndrome is a rare, life-threatening skin reaction marked by fever, widespread rash, and painful shedding of skin. It can be triggered by certain medications, including carbamazepine, and requires immediate medical care and legal evaluation when linked to drug exposure.
An adverse drug reaction is an unintended and harmful response to a medication that occurs at normal doses. ADRs can range from mild to severe and may form the basis for a legal claim if linked to deficiencies in warning labels, testing, or manufacturing practices.
An adverse drug event is an injury resulting from medical treatment or drug exposure, including adverse reactions, interactions, or overdoses. ADEs often require medical documentation and can support a product liability or medical negligence claim when appropriate.
Product liability refers to legal responsibility of a manufacturer or seller for injuries caused by a defective or dangerous product. In drug cases, this can involve inadequate warnings, improper labeling, or failure to test and monitor safety.

Stevens-Johnson syndrome (SJS) represents a severe and potentially life-threatening condition that impacts the skin and mucous membranes. When this condition progresses to its most dangerous variant, to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N), mortality rates can range from 30-80%. In most cases, these reactions stem from adverse responses to pharmaceutical medications.
